**Runbook: Account Recovery — Gatehouse API limits**

Heads up: the Gatehouse internal gateway rate-limits recovery endpoints at 20 requests per minute per agent token. If you're batch-resetting accounts after a lockout wave, space your calls out or you'll trip the limiter and get stuck in a 15-minute cooldown. Don't retry blindly — the counter doesn't reset on 429s. For escalations, ping the Perimeter team in the usual channel. If the limiter itself is wedged, use the override flow, which requires the recovery passphrase below.

unlock words, hahaf-fajeg: quenmir-belius

## Changed defaults

Heads up: the Ledgerline tax-rate lookup cache now defaults to a 15-minute TTL instead of 24 hours. Turns out rates in the Veldt County sandbox were going stale mid-demo, which was embarrassing. Eviction is now LRU rather than FIFO, and the cache warms on boot. If you're reviewing, check that nothing hardcodes the old TTL. The new defaults land as follows.

deployment values, bajop-taweg:
holwyn:
  log_level: debug
  metrics_host: metrics.holwyn.zemvarsys.internal
  pool_size: 32

**Ticket #providence-452 — Drift found while moving Kestrelwing to the hermetic build**

So, migrating Kestrelwing's pipeline into the Ironbox hermetic builder surfaced some fun: the old CI boxes had locally-patched toolchain flags that never made it into source control, meaning our "reproducible" builds weren't. From a security angle, you'll want to confirm nothing sketchy snuck in via those mutable hosts. To make the audit easier, here's the config the legacy builder was actually using.

deployment values, yawip-bageg:
HOLIX_HOST=holix.lumicsys.internal
HOLIX_PORT=11211